Transaction

4de3439d2d2e64988bcbace13f46dc46756c1841b1156e1d16cbfadd96d2f183

Summary

In Block759138
TimeThu, 27 Jun 2024 17:38:00 UTC
Total Input2394.5284889 Nebula
Total Output2394.5284253 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
120770 Confirmations2394.5284253 Nebula
Raw Transaction